Pawankumar v. Saraswathi
IN THE H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T MADRAS
DATED 02.08.2018
CORAM
THE H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E M.SATHYANARAYANAN CONT.P.No.1430/2013 Pawankumar .. Petitioner
Versus
Saraswathi .. Respondent Contempt petition filed under section 11 of the Contempt of Courts Act,1971, to punish the respondent for disobeying the undertaking given by her before this court in C.R.P.No.2203 of 2012 in pursuance of the order dated 05.10.2012.
For Petitioner :
Mr.P.Valliappan For Respondent :
Mr.C.D.Sugumar
ORDER
The petitioner, alleging non-compliance of the order passed in C.R.P.No.2203 of 2012 dated 05.10.2012, came forward to file the present contempt petition. The learned counsel for the petitioner would submit that the order which is the subject matter of contempt, has been complied with by the respondent.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/
The Court heard the submissions of learned counsel for the respondent.
Recording the said submission of the learned counsel for the petitioner, the contempt petition is closed.
